Mitosis plays an important part in the life cycle of most living things, mitosis is a type of asexual reproduction, making identical copies of a single cell. In multicellular organisms, mitosis produces more cells for growth and repair! hope this helps! Answer is from education.seattlepi.com/functions-mitosis-unicellular-multicellular-organisms-5184.html
